Summary:The influence of innovation processes in the society upon the libraries activity and their reaction on these processes is considered. Innovation processes include both models of library management which the libraries for centuries willingly borrowed from the practice of large corporations, industrial enterprises, commercial structures of developed market economies, mainly that of the United States and Canada, as well as the implementation of computer technology, the cost of libraries on innovations, the purchase of software and digital electronic equipment, salaries specialists. The statistics of Research Libraries activities, published by Statistics Committee of the Association of Research Libraries USA and Canada is given.
